Email Exchange Web服务-发送电子邮件后ServiceResponseException

Email Exchange Web服务-发送电子邮件后ServiceResponseException,email,exchange-server,exchangewebservices,exchange-server-2007,Email,Exchange Server,Exchangewebservices,Exchange Server 2007,我正在使用EWS管理发送电子邮件。 下面是一个代码: EmailMessage result = new EmailMessage( mService ); result.From = from; result.Subject = subj; result.Body = textBody; if ( to != null ) { result.ToRecipients.AddRange( StringArrayToAddresses( to ) ); } if ( cc != null

我正在使用EWS管理发送电子邮件。
下面是一个代码:

EmailMessage result = new EmailMessage( mService );
result.From = from;
result.Subject = subj;
result.Body = textBody;
if ( to != null )
{
    result.ToRecipients.AddRange( StringArrayToAddresses( to ) );
}
if ( cc != null )
{
   result.CcRecipients.AddRange( StringArrayToAddresses( cc ) );
}
if ( bcc != null )
{
   result.BccRecipients.AddRange( StringArrayToAddresses( bcc ) );
}
result.Send();
在Exchange 2007上运行此程序时,我收到:

请求未通过架构验证: 这个 'http://schemas.microsoft.com/exchange/services/2006/types:EmailAddress' 元素无效-值“”为 根据其数据类型无效 'http://schemas.microsoft.com/exchange/services/2006/types:NonEmptyStringType' -实际长度小于MinLength值

调试时,我检查了和属性,它们都已分配

你能帮我吗


谢谢大家!

对不起,问题解决了,是我的错!
只需检查Bcc和Cc值。找到一个空字符串。

对不起,问题解决了,我的错误! 只需检查Bcc和Cc值。找到一个空字符串